Sevda Koç Akran – International Online Journal of Primary Education, 2025
The communicational differences of primary school students with language and speech disabilities were examined in this study. In the study where a nested single case design was used, interviews were conducted with 28 teacher and 35 students. The open-ended questionnaire form and semi-structured interview form developed by the researcher were used…

Can, Eda; Kuruoglu, Gülmira – International Journal of Psycho-Educational Sciences, 2018
Alzheimer's disease (AD) is a degenerative brain disease and the most common cause of dementia, accounts for an estimated 60 percent to 80 percent of cases. AD has two subtypes: Early-onset and Late-onset Alzheimer's disease. Both types are characterized by a decline in memory, problem-solving and other cognitive skills that affect a person's…
